Introduction The MQ Problem Polynomial Equivalence Problems
59 pages
English

Découvre YouScribe en t'inscrivant gratuitement

Je m'inscris

Introduction The MQ Problem Polynomial Equivalence Problems

-

Découvre YouScribe en t'inscrivant gratuitement

Je m'inscris
Obtenez un accès à la bibliothèque pour le consulter en ligne
En savoir plus
59 pages
English
Obtenez un accès à la bibliothèque pour le consulter en ligne
En savoir plus

Description

Introduction The MQ Problem Polynomial Equivalence Problems Supposedly Hard Problems In Multivariate Cryptography Charles Bouillaguet Université de Versailles Saint-Quentin Versailles, France Séminaire CARAMEL 20 janvier 2012

  • mq problem

  • quadratic encryption

  • problem underlying

  • polynomials over

  • supposedly hard

  • hard over

  • solving mq

  • multivariate quadratic


Sujets

Informations

Publié par
Publié le 01 janvier 2012
Nombre de lectures 9
Langue English
Poids de l'ouvrage 2 Mo

Extrait

IntroductionTheQMrPboelPmlonymolEiaivquenalPrceelbosm
Charles Bouillaguet
Séminaire CARAMEL 20 janvier 2012
Université de Versailles Saint-Quentin Versailles, France
Supposedly Hard Problems In Multivariate Cryptography
Rationale SolvingMQPolynomial Systems isNP-hardover any field
The Hard Problem Underlying Multivariate Cryptography
IRSA Encryption:
y=xemodN,withx,yZ/NZ
y1=x12+x1x3+x2x3+x2x4+x32+x3x4+1 y2=x12+x1x2+x1x3+x22+x2x4+x32+x42+1 y3=x1x2+x1x4+x2x3+x2x4+x32+x3x4+x42 y4=x1x2+x1x3+x22+x2x3+x3x4 withx,yFqn
IMultivariate Quadratic Encryption:
ortnIobPrMQhenTioctdulaviecneborPsmelmPleynoliaomqulE
ontiucodtrInyloPmelborPQMehTonimlaqEiuavelcneProblems
A Common Construction:Obfuscation 1Non-linear functionψ:FqnFqn Ieasily invertible, sometimespublic(as in SFLASH) 2Express it as multivariate polynomials overFqn 3Obfuscateψ: compose withsecret matricesSandT 4PK=TψS(theobfuscated representationofψ)
ψ
Multivariate Quadratic Trapdoor One-Way Functions
Atrapdoormust be embedded in the equations
Multivariate Quadratic Trapdoor One-Way Functions
Atrapdoormust be embedded in the equations
A Common Construction:Obfuscation 1Non-linear functionψ:FqnFqn Ieasily invertible, sometimespublic(as in SFLASH) 2Express it as multivariate polynomials overFqn 3Obfuscateψ: compose withsecret matricesSandT 4PK=TψS(theobfuscated representationofψ)
ψ
S
T
nyloPmeluqElaimoceenalivmsleobPrtnorIionTductProbheMQ
robleMQPonThuctirtdonIsemblroePnclevaiuqElaimonyloPme
Multivariate Quadratic Trapdoor One-Way Functions
Atrapdoormust be embedded in the equations
A Common Construction:Obfuscation 1Non-linear functionψ:FqnFqn Ieasily invertible, sometimespublic(as in SFLASH) 2Express it as multivariate polynomials overFqn 3Obfuscateψ: compose withsecret matricesSandT 4PK=TψS(theobfuscated representationofψ)
PK=
  • Univers Univers
  • Ebooks Ebooks
  • Livres audio Livres audio
  • Presse Presse
  • Podcasts Podcasts
  • BD BD
  • Documents Documents